The phrase "molten materials" is correct and usable in written English
It can be used when referring to substances that have been heated to the point of melting, often in contexts related to geology, metallurgy, or manufacturing.
Example: "The volcanic eruption released molten materials that flowed down the mountainside, creating new landforms."
Alternatives: "liquid substances" or "melted matter."
